Kaduna will become Nigeria’s sports hub, says commissioner

Kaduna State's Commissioner for Information and Culture, Ahmed Maiyaki, announced plans to position Kaduna as Nigeria's premier sports hub through significant infrastructure upgrades. The focus includes reconstructing the Ahmadu Bello Stadium with a capacity of 32,000, aiming to make it the second-largest in Nigeria after Abuja's National Stadium. The project aims to host both local and international sporting events, stimulate tourism, and generate employment. Maiyaki highlighted the historical significance of the stadium in producing Nigerian football stars and noted that private investors are interested in related developments like hotel accommodations for athletes. The initiative is supported by improved security in Kaduna, which has fostered confidence in the region's stability and business environment. The Sports Writers Association of Nigeria (SWAN) has chosen Kaduna to host its 2026 National Triennial Congress, reflecting increased trust in the area's conditions.
